Proteins: The Building Blocks
Proteins play a vital role in an infant’s development, aiding in the growth of muscles, tissues, and the immune system. In infant formulas, proteins are often derived from cow’s milk, soy, or hydrolyzed proteins for easier digestion. Cow’s milk-based formulas typically contain whey and casein proteins. Whey is more easily digestible, making it preferable for younger infants, whereas casein is more satiating. Carbohydrates: Essential Energy Source
Carbohydrates are the primary energy source in infant formulas. The most common carbohydrate found in these formulas is lactose, similar to that in human breastmilk. Lactose aids in calcium absorption and promotes healthy gut bacteria. Some formulas use alternative carbohydrates, such as maltodextrin or corn syrup solids, particularly in lactose-free or hypoallergenic options. Fats: Supporting Brain and Vision Development
Fats in infant formulas are essential for brain development and the absorption of fat-soluble vitamins. Most formulas incorporate vegetable oils to mimic the fatty acid profile of human milk. Key fatty acids such as DHA (docosahexaenoic acid) and ARA (arachidonic acid) are added to support cognitive and visual development in infants. Probiotics and Prebiotics: Enhancing Gut Health
Probiotics and prebiotics are increasingly being added to infant formulas to promote a healthy digestive system. Probiotics are beneficial bacteria, whereas prebiotics are non-digestible fibers that feed these bacteria. Together, they can improve gut health, enhance immune function, and reduce the risk of allergies. Specialty Formulas: Catering to Unique Needs
Specialty infant formulas are designed to address specific dietary needs or medical conditions, such as lactose intolerance, allergies, or premature birth. These formulas may include extensively hydrolyzed proteins, amino acid-based formulas, or lactose-free alternatives.
